  • Make Your Mark

    Get ready to Make Your Mark at the Singapore Sports Museum from 22 February to 11 May 2025. Explore exclusive risograph-printed artworks, dive into a curated sports-themed newsletter, and take part in fun activities like stamping and tote bag printing. Learn risograph techniques in the hands-on workshop and create your own sports-inspired prints. With something for everyone, this innovative programme celebrates the unique blend of art, culture, and sports. Don't miss out, come make your mark today!

    This programme is curated and presented by Singapore Sports Museum and Knuckles & Notch. Admission is Free for all local Residents.
     

    About Knuckles & Notch:

    Established in 2013, Knuckles & Notch is a creative studio and Risograph press based in Singapore known for their manically colourful and often bizarre aesthetic. Their love for art-making is rooted in the inimitable charm of the analogue medium. They believe in the unique quality of the hands-on process, where idiosyncrasies foster greater relatability between creators and their audience. In that spirit, they persist in creating art through analogue means while continually exploring innovative ways to harmonise traditional mediums with our ever-changing contemporary landscape. Recent exhibitions and commission works includes: All the Wild Things (2025),  Winter Sonata, Summer Mookata (2024), Lit My Fire! Where the Forest Trails Glow (2024), and Eye in the Sky, Baked Potato Pie (2024).
